
毕业设计(论文)开题报告表
| 姓名 | 学院 | 专业 | 班级 | ||||
| 题目 | 基于JAVA的报亭租赁智慧管理系统的设计与实现 | 指导老师 | |||||
(一) 选题的背景和意义
背景部分:
随着我国城市化进程的加快和信息技术的飞速发展,公共设施管理和租赁业务正逐步向智能化、信息化方向转型。报亭作为城市公共服务的重要载体,其租赁管理过程涉及众多繁杂的数据记录与统计工作,如点位信息、客户信息、合同签订、各类费用登记以及后期的各项费用到期提醒、租赁物品收回、退款等流程。传统的管理模式往往依赖人工操作,不仅效率低下,且容易出现数据错误或遗漏,无法满足精细化、高效化的现代管理需求。
在此背景下,设计并实现一个基于Java技术的报亭租赁智慧管理系统具有重要的现实意义。该系统将集成台帐管理、租赁管理、财务管理、统计分析等功能模块,实现对报亭租赁全生命周期的数字化管理,有效提升运营效率和服务质量,降低人力成本,确保租赁业务的规范化、透明化运行。
意义部分:
1. 提升管理效能:通过构建智慧管理系统,可以自动完成各种台账登记、费用计算与催缴、租赁合同管理等工作,极大地提高工作效率,减少人为误差。
2. 优化资源配置:系统能实时更新各类资源状态,根据租赁情况和统计数据进行动态调配,有利于实现报亭资源的最优化利用。
3. 强化决策支持:强大的统计分析功能能够按不同维度(如客户、点位、收款单位)提供详细的财务报表及利润统计,为管理者提供准确的数据依据,助力战略决策和业务拓展。
4. 增强服务体验:系统能够及时推送租金到期、合同到期等关键信息,保障租赁双方权益的同时,提升服务质量与客户满意度。
5. 推动行业创新:本系统的研发与应用,将有力推动报亭租赁行业的信息化进程,促进传统管理模式向现代化、智能化转变,具有较高的行业示范价值和推广应用前景。
(二) 研究现状及发展趋势
研究现状及发展趋势:
当前,随着信息化技术的快速发展与广泛应用,智慧管理系统在各行各业中扮演着愈发重要的角色。以报亭租赁业务为例,传统的管理模式由于信息处理效率低、数据更新不及时、统计分析复杂等问题已无法满足日益精细化和智能化的管理需求。因此,基于Java的报亭租赁智慧管理系统的设计与实现正是针对这一痛点,旨在通过构建高效便捷的信息平台,实现对报亭租赁全生命周期的智能化管理。
目前,在相关领域中,虽然已经存在一些租赁管理软件,但大多功能较为单一,且针对性不强,尤其是在整合点位、客户、合同以及各种费用登记、统计分析等方面,仍有较大提升空间。此外,移动信息技术的融入程度不足,如移动信息机押金、预交电费等动态管理模块尚未得到充分开发应用。
展望未来的发展趋势,一方面,本系统将紧跟“互联网+”和大数据时代步伐,利用Java强大的跨平台特性和丰富的开源生态,实现全面的信息化管理和数据分析;另一方面,结合云计算、物联网等先进技术,可进一步提升系统的实时性、智能性和交互性,例如实时推送租金到期信息、自动统计各类报表等功能。
同时,为满足多元化的用户需求,系统设计应注重个性化定制服务,包括但不限于按客户、点位、收款单位等多维度的数据统计分析,以及利润统计等核心业务指标的可视化展示。通过不断优化用户体验,提高运营效率,降低管理成本,推动报亭租赁行业的现代化进程,使其更好地适应智慧城市的发展要求。
(三) 设计目标与系统需求分析
设计目标与系统需求分析:
在当前信息化社会背景下,针对报亭租赁行业的复杂性及管理效率提升的需求,本毕业设计项目旨在设计并实现一个基于Java的报亭租赁智慧管理系统。该系统将以提高业务处理效率、优化资源配置和强化财务管理为核心目标,通过信息化手段实现对报亭租赁全过程的精细化、智能化管理。
系统功能模块主要涵盖了从点位台帐管理、客户信息管理到各类费用登记、合同管理以及统计分析等多个层面。具体包括但不限于以下几点:
1. 基础信息管理:构建完善的点位台帐、客户台帐以及合同台帐,确保租赁关系清晰明了,便于查询与追溯;
2. 租赁业务流程管理:提供租赁登记、租金、押金、加盟费等各项费用的登记、变更、到期提醒等功能,保证租赁业务的规范化操作;
3. 财务信息管理:支持移动信息机押金、预交电费、占道费、移亭费、收回退款、管理费、通讯费、拓点费、维修费等各种费用的精确记录与自动核算,为财务报表生成提供数据支撑;
4. 预警与通知机制:根据合同到期信息和租金到期信息,实时推送提醒,防止业务遗漏或延误,降低经营风险;
5. 多维度统计分析:系统应具备强大的统计分析能力,满足按客户、按点位、按收款单位等多种维度的数据统计需求,并提供利润统计等核心经营指标分析,帮助管理层科学决策,优化运营策略。
因此,本系统的设计与实现将围绕着简化业务流程、加强内控管理、提高工作效率以及辅助决策制定等四大方面展开,力求构建一个高效、准确、便捷的报亭租赁智慧管理平台,有效推动行业管理水平和服务质量的全面提升。
(四) 系统功能模块设计
在本篇开题报告中,我计划设计并实现一款基于Java的报亭租赁智慧管理系统,该系统旨在高效、精准地管理报亭租赁业务全流程,并通过智能化数据分析提高运营决策水平。系统的主要功能模块如下:
1. 基础信息管理模块:包括点位台帐和客户台帐子模块,用于记录和管理报亭的具体地理位置信息(如坐标、面积等)以及所有涉及的客户基本信息(如名称、联系方式、信用等级等)。
2. 合同管理模块:涵盖合同台帐、租赁登记等功能,实现从合同签订、租赁起止日期到各类费用条款的电子化管理,确保每一份租赁协议的准确无误与实时更新。
3. 财务处理模块:涉及租金登记、押金登记、加盟费、移动信息机押金、预交电费、占道费、移亭费、收回登记、退款登记、管理费、通讯费、拓点费及维修费等各种费用的登记、计算、统计与核销,确保财务管理流程的清晰透明。
4. 预警提醒模块:提供合同到期信息和租金到期信息的自动推送服务,防止因遗漏导致的合同违约或逾期未缴费问题。
5. 统计分析模块:此模块尤为重要,它支持按照客户、点位、收款单位等多种维度进行全方位的数据统计分析,包括但不限于按客户统计的租赁情况、费用缴纳状况;按点位统计的经营效益、租赁频次;按收款单位统计的资金流入流出等。同时,还包含利润统计功能,为管理层提供决策依据,辅助优化资源配置和提升整体经营效益。
通过以上各功能模块的设计与实现,本系统将全面提升报亭租赁业务的信息化管理水平,有效降低运营成本,增强企业竞争力,为未来业务拓展打下坚实基础。
(五) 系统实现与测试方案
在撰写基于Java的报亭租赁智慧管理系统的设计与实现的系统实现与测试方案时,我们可以详细规划以下内容:
1. 系统实现方案:
- 技术选型:采用Java作为开发语言,结合Spring Boot框架构建微服务架构,利用MyBatis进行持久层操作,数据库选用MySQL存储海量业务数据。前端界面设计采用Vue.js或React等现代前端框架,确保用户体验友好且高效。
- 功能模块实现:针对上述列举的各项功能模块(如点位台帐管理、客户信息管理、合同管理、费用登记及统计分析等),分别设计并实现相应的实体类、DAO层、Service层以及Controller层逻辑,保证系统的完整性和功能性。
- 接口设计与集成:设计和实现API接口,满足不同终端设备的数据交互需求,并考虑使用JWT等技术实现用户身份验证与权限控制。
2. 数据库设计与优化:
- 设计合理的数据库表结构,包括但不限于报亭信息表、客户信息表、合同信息表、各类费用记录表等,通过ER图描绘实体关系,并运用索引、分区等手段提升查询效率。
- 实现数据完整性约束,如参照完整性、实体完整性等,确保数据的一致性和准确性。
3. 系统测试方案:
- 单元测试:对每个模块的函数和方法进行独立的单元测试,确保其逻辑正确无误,可以使用JUnit等工具进行自动化测试。
- 集成测试:将各模块联调后进行整体功能测试,验证模块间交互是否符合预期,例如租赁流程的流转、各类费用的计算和登记等。
- 性能测试:模拟大量并发请求,评估系统在高负载下的响应速度和稳定性,可能借助JMeter等工具进行压力测试。
- 界面与易用性测试:检验前端页面展示效果和用户操作流程,确保符合人机交互原则,提高用户体验。
- 安全性测试:检查系统对于敏感数据的加密处理、权限控制机制的有效性,防范潜在的安全风险。
4. 统计分析模块实现与验证:
- 设计灵活的数据统计算法,支持按客户、按点位、按收款单位等多种维度进行统计分析,并能生成可视化报表,便于管理者决策。
- 对统计结果进行实际业务场景的比对校验,确保统计准确无误。
总之,在本系统的实现过程中,我们将遵循面向对象的设计原则,充分考虑系统的扩展性和可维护性,同时通过详尽全面的测试方案确保系统的稳定运行和高质量交付。